Dalton Beals, 19, ofPennsville, New Jersey, died during the last leg of marine recruit training, the Crucible. The dehumanizing effect of referring to recruits as pigs, retards, bitches, or other more profane names can lead to drill instructors taking actions that they otherwise would not, the report says in a long list of recommendations stemming from Beals death.
